JACKSONVILLE, FL. (THECOUNT) — Elijah Clayton has been identified as the former Calabasas football player who died in the Jacksonville shooting on Sunday, according to a Twitter account for the Calabasas High School Coyote Football team.
While officials have not officially released the names of the two victims killed, the Calabasas team identified one of them as Clayton.
